Multi-resort pass

Ikon Pass

54 resorts worldwide

  • Covers 54 resorts worldwide, including popular destinations like Aspen, Jackson Hole, Chamonix, St. Moritz, Zermatt and Valle Nevado.
  • Resort options across North America, Canada, Europe, Chile, Japan, Australia and New Zealand.
  • Offers flexible options, including full and base passes. Watch out for blackout date variations!

Multi-resort pass

Epic Pass

80+ resorts globally

  • Provides access to 80+ resorts globally, including Vail, Breckenridge, Whistler Blackcomb, Stowe, Les 3 Vallées and Crans-Montana.
  • Dominates U.S. resorts, with a few international locations in Europe, Japan and Australia.
  • Offers flexible durations and additional perks. Watch out for restrictions!

Key differences

  • Coverage: Epic has broader resort coverage, while Ikon focuses on premium destinations.
  • Price: Epic often offers lower pricing, but Ikon's variety of passes might suit specific travel preferences better.

Both passes provide excellent value for avid skiers and snowboarders, so your choice really comes down to your preferred destinations!
